CircuitLab Student Edition

with $2,400/year site license

CircuitLab Micro

  • For anyone learning electronics
  • Limited to 10 items per schematic
  • See full feature list below

- that's only -

$2 / month

You may upgrade, downgrade, or cancel your membership at any time.
By joining, you agree to the CircuitLab, Inc. Terms of Service.
All features activate immediately.
Prices shown in USD.   Secure credit card payment via Visa, Mastercard, American Express, and Discover.


Learning electronics on your own?

  • I'm just learning electronics on my own (such as taking an online course, reading books, or other self-study).

    Great! Simply join with our CircuitLab Micro (limited to 10 items per schematic) or CircuitLab Hacker Lite (unlimited!) membership using the button above.

Is your school registered?

  • My school, college, or university is already a member of the CircuitLab Academic Institution Program. (See list.)

    Great! Your school pays us for a site-wide license membership, so you can get free access to CircuitLab Student Edition using the button above once you've confirmed your official email address.

  • My university does not yet have a site license membership.

    Any school, college, or university is able to participate, including graduate programs, undergraduate departments, high schools, and more. Contact your instructor or department and ask them to sign up for the CircuitLab Academic Institution Program, a site-wide membership which gives all students, staff, and faculty unlimited access to CircuitLab Student Edition.

    In the meantime, you may sign up for the CircuitLab Micro or CircuitLab Hacker Lite membership using the button above.

  • I don't have an official school email address.

    No problem. Simply join with our CircuitLab Micro or CircuitLab Hacker Lite membership using the button above.


Continue your electronics journey with our growing library of video tutorials.


We've also gathered curriculum resources that cover lots of electronics topics from beginner to advanced.


Dive deep into theory and practice with our interactive textbook.

Interactive Electronics Textbook New!


Master the analysis and design of electronic systems with CircuitLab's free, interactive, online electronics textbook.

Open: Ultimate Electronics: Practical Circuit Design and Analysis


Mike, co-founder of CircuitLab

Hey there, I'm Mike! Nice to meet you.

The reality is that CircuitLab has grown to be quite popular. In just the last thirty days, y’all have run 376,989 simulations and used CircuitLab for 16,421.20 hours. Wow! (Hit refresh — these stats update every 60 seconds )

As a result, it takes substantial time and talent to develop, maintain, and support our infrastructure 24/7. Paid individual memberships (plus academic site licenses sold to schools and universities) keep CircuitLab up and running.

CircuitLab membership also allows you to:

  • save unlimited circuits to the CircuitLab Cloud and access them from all your devices
  • run unlimited circuit simulations anywhere, anytime
  • export sharp presentation-quality schematics as PDF/PNG/SVG/EPS
  • enjoy an ad-free, easy-to-use software experience

As many of our users are still learning electronics, we’re also building the first online, interactive electronics textbook: Ultimate Electronics: Practical Circuit Design and Analysis which includes hundreds of CircuitLab example circuits and simulations. It's included with your CircuitLab membership.

Choose a membership level that works best for you. Thank you and welcome!


“Smart Wires” Technology:
Build your schematic faster than ever before with our unique, intelligent Smart Wires technology for connecting terminals and rearranging components.
Smart Wires
Proprietary CircuitLab simulation engine
Proprietary Simulation Engine:
An extended-precision numerical solver core plus an advanced mixed-mode event-driven simulation engine makes it easy to get simulations running quickly.
Presentation-Quality Schematics:
Print sharp, beautiful vector PDFs of your schematics, plus export to PNG, EPS, or SVG for including schematics in design documents or deliverables.
Presentation-quality schematics
Plotting engine
Powerful Plotting Engine:
Work with multiple signals easily with configurable plotting windows, vertical and horizontal markers, and calculations on signals. Export plot images for inclusion in design documents.
Rapid Symbol Creation:
Draw generic rectangular symbols for IC or system-level wiring diagrams with just a few clicks.
Custom generic rectangular symbols
Behavioral sources and expressions
Behavioral Sources & Expressions:
Experiment and iterate rapidly with programmable algebraic sources and expressions. See documentation

CircuitLab is the best editor I have ever used. Bug-free design, excellent simulation. Well done. No more using LTSpice.

— @yigitdemirag

In our product development cycle, we've used CircuitLab in more places than you might expect: optimizing our analog front-end, RF matching network analysis, improving our power supply robustness, and designing and documenting test and production fixtures.

— Pantelligent Hardware Engineering Team

Membership Levels

CircuitLab
Micro
CircuitLab
Hacker Lite
CircuitLab
Hacker
CircuitLab
Pro
CircuitLab
Enterprise
Membership
Unlimited CircuitLab editor usage
Upgrade, downgrade, or cancel at any time
OK for non-commercial use (hobby & educational) (?)
OK for commercial use (?)
Schematic Capture & Storage
Unlimited saved circuits
Unlimited schematic size & component count max. 10 items
per schematic
Public, private, and unlisted access control
Share schematics & simulations with a URL
Export schematics to PDF, PNG, EPS, SVG
Presentation-quality vector images & print-outs
“Smart Wires” technology for fast, painless schematic entry
Diagramming tools, e.g. text, rectangles, arrows, colors, image upload, and more
Rapid rectangular generic symbol tool for adding components
Custom access control lists
Schematic revision history
Simulation
Unlimited simulations, CPU time, and data points
Extended-precision numerical core for improved convergence
DC steady-state simulation
Non-linear time domain simulation
Frequency domain simulation
Device parameter sweep in simulation runs
Algebraic global parameter evaluation
Unit-aware plotting with configurable multiple graphs, axes
Interactive signal plotting with markers & math
Export signal plots to images & CSV files
Complex frequency-domain plotting, e.g. Bode plots
Analog & Digital Device Models
Standard linear elements & signal sources
Signal source function generators
Algebraically-defined component values
Library of common diodes, BJTs, MOSFETs, JFETs, Op-Amps, and more
Relays, switches, pushbuttons, batteries
Custom device parameter entry
Per-user custom device library
Import SPICE device models for BJTs, MOSFETs, Diodes
Algebraically-defined behavioral sources
Piecewise-linear and piecewise-step signal sources
CSV file input as signal source
Arbitrary Laplace Transform blocks for filter design
Digital Device Models
Standard digital gates, clocks, registers, etc.
Event-driven digital simulation
Full mixed-mode analog & digital co-simulation
Convenient mixed-mode blocks, e.g. PWM generator
Access & Compatibility
Ad-free web app experience
Cloud storage for schematics; accessible anywhere
Secure SSL-encrypted access
No software installation required
Automatic software updates
Runs on Windows, Mac OS X, and Linux
Runs on iPad (in browser)
Works when offline (via Chrome Web Store)
Support
Online documentation
"Ultimate Electronics" textbook
Community support forums
CircuitLab Enterprise Support (response within 24 hours)

Give it a try – this is a great idea.

— EDN